
Here we will answer: What number multiplied by itself gives 4082? In other words, what number times itself will equal 4082?
We have identified many different ways of getting the answer to this question:
Algebra Method:
Make an algebra equation and solve for x:
x • x = 4082
x ≈ 63.891
Square Root Method:
Take the square root of 4082 to get the answer:
√4082 ≈ 63.891
Exponent Method:
Make the base 4082 and the exponent 0.5 to get the answer:
40820.5 ≈ 63.891
There you go! Now you know how to calculate "What number multiplied by itself equals 4082?"
The bottom line is that 63.891 times itself equals approximately 4082 as illustrated here:
63.891 x 63.891 ≈ 4082
